No further royalty payments are due from the Company to BMS in accordance with the amendment. Royalties for specific products might be based on the number of units sold. Royalties for oil, gas, and mineral properties may be based on either revenue or on units, such as barrels of oil or tons of coal. For example, oil and gas producers in the U.S. pay a royalty of 12.5% of production value for onshore operations. We recommend an audit be done at least every two years in order to make sure licensing agreements are being met and royalty requirements fulfilled. It also puts the licensee on notice that their books will be closely examined, which may help deter any attempt to underreport sale in order to reduce payments.

A patent licensee pays the patent owner for the rights to use https://www.wave-accounting.net/ the invention based on a negotiated agreement. The patent license may either be a fixed-rate contract or a royalties-based license fee. The arrangement may be exclusive or non-exclusive use of the patent’s intellectual property, providing the know-how to become a licensed product and legal protection.
